WebNov 5, 2024 · Compared with convection drying, microwave-convection drying resulted in smaller differences in the kinetics between pear cultivars. The combination of microwaves and convection significantly reduced the drying time. A relative water content of 0.08 occurred after 85 min in Co pears and after 80 min in Lu . WebMar 1, 2024 · Microwave drying (MWD) is an efficient dielectric drying method in food, with advantages such as volumetric heating, fast drying, safety, and good product quality.
